Unyielding Tensions: Israel and Hamas’ Escalating Conflict Fears Uncertain Resolution
The conflict between Israel and Hamas continues to escalate as Hamas announced on Monday that they would accept a ceasefire proposal put forth by mediators to end the violence in Gaza. However, Israel refused to accept the proposal, leading to continued fighting in the region.
In response to Israeli airstrikes in the area, the military wing of Islamic Jihad claimed responsibility for firing rockets from Gaza into southern Israel. This led to Israeli Armed Forces conducting air strikes in communities near the Gaza Strip, further escalating tensions.
